The SBI IRCTC Credit Card is a co-branded travel card for Indian Railways. It offers 5% cashback on IRCTC train bookings, 1.8% transaction fee waiver on railway bookings, 4 domestic lounge visits per year, 1% fuel surcharge waiver, and 1 reward point per ₹125 on all other spends. The annual fee is ₹500, waived on ₹30,000 spends.

Why this matters

If you book more than 4 train tickets a year on IRCTC, the 5% cashback recovers the annual fee in 2 bookings. The 1.8% transaction fee waiver is unique — no other card waives the IRCTC transaction fee. The 4 lounge visits are a useful secondary benefit for an occasional traveller.

How to Apply for the SBI IRCTC Credit Card in 2026

How to apply Total time: 10 min · Estimated cost: ₹500 (joining fee) · You’ll need: PAN, Aadhaar, mobile, IRCTC account, salary slips (if required)

Apply for the co-branded SBI IRCTC Credit Card and earn 5% cashback on IRCTC train bookings. Eligibility, benefits, and the application process.

  1. Check IRCTC card eligibility — You must be 21–60 years old, a resident Indian, with a minimum monthly income of ₹20,000. CIBIL score of 720+ is preferred.
  2. Apply online via SBI Card website or IRCTC — Visit sbicard.com → Personal → Credit Cards → IRCTC. The application is also available on irctc.co.in → Offers → Credit Cards.
  3. Complete the application — Provide your name (as on PAN), PAN, Aadhaar, mobile, email, address, employment details, and monthly income.
  4. Complete Aadhaar eKYC — Authorize Aadhaar OTP eKYC. Verification completes within 60 seconds.
  5. Submit and track — Submit the form. The 12-digit application reference is shown. Track status in SBI Card app. Approval takes 5–10 working days.
  6. Pay the joining fee and receive the card — Once approved, SBI will charge ₹500 + GST as the joining fee. The card is delivered within 5 working days. Activate via IVR, SBI Card app, or at any SBI ATM.
  7. Use the card on IRCTC — Use the card on irctc.co.in to book train tickets. Earn 5% cashback + 1.8% transaction fee waiver. Cashback is capped at ₹500 per month.
  8. Use the 4 lounge visits — The card includes 4 domestic lounge visits per year via Dreamfolks. Register on Dreamfolks and link the card before your first travel.

Common mistakes to avoid

The 5% cashback is capped at ₹500 per month. The 1.8% transaction fee waiver is only on IRCTC, not on rail booking via third-party apps. The 4 lounge visits are via Dreamfolks — register before your first travel.

Frequently asked questions

What is the annual fee on the IRCTC card?

₹500 + GST, waived on ₹30,000 spends in the previous 12 months.

What is the 5% cashback cap?

5% is capped at ₹500 per month on IRCTC bookings.

Does the 1.8% transaction fee waiver apply to third-party apps?

No. The waiver is only on irctc.co.in and IRCTC Rail Connect app.
